Output eac86f5777870742cd3ed3f7cbf08571b43e2924b625b7f8c717b1f3dd457976:22

value
238929
script pubkey
OP_HASH160 OP_PUSHBYTES_20 587f6b1ec77947d466b59951bea51d627b8ebdb0 OP_EQUAL
address
39kx2cWrCgJ9V4Jta9nMccWgbXBPbPCPuJ
transaction
eac86f5777870742cd3ed3f7cbf08571b43e2924b625b7f8c717b1f3dd457976